package rego
import (
"fmt"
"net/http"
)
type PageHandler struct {
Handler func(w http.ResponseWriter, r *http.Request) // Handler function for the specific path.
Concurrent bool // A flag indicating whether to handle requests concurrently.
Page Page // Page object associated with the path.
}
type RegoServer struct {
Handlers map[string]PageHandler // A map of registered page handlers for different paths.
StaticDir string // The directory path for static files.
StaticURL string // The URL path for static files.
StaticEnabled bool // A flag to enable or disable serving static files.
StaticPagesConcurrency bool // A flag to determine whether static file handling should be concurrent.
}
// - NewRegoServer creates a new RegoServer instance with default values.
// - StaticDir: "static",
// - StaticURL: "/static/",
// - StaticEnabled: false,
// - StaticPagesConcurrency: true,
func NewRegoServer() *RegoServer {
return &RegoServer{
Handlers: make(map[string]PageHandler),
StaticDir: "static",
StaticURL: "/static/",
StaticEnabled: false,
StaticPagesConcurrency: true,
}
}
// SetStatic configures the static file serving settings.
// - enable: A flag indicating whether to enable static file serving.
// - path: The URL path for serving static files.
// - dir: The directory path where static files are located.
func (r *RegoServer) SetStatic(enable bool, path, dir string) {
r.StaticDir = dir
r.StaticURL = path
r.StaticEnabled = enable
if enable {
r.Handlers[r.StaticURL] = PageHandler{
Handler: func(w http.ResponseWriter, r *http.Request) {
http.StripPrefix(path, http.FileServer(http.Dir(dir))).ServeHTTP(w, r)
},
}
}
}
// SetConcurrencyForStatic enables or disables concurrent handling of static Pages.
func (r *RegoServer) SetConcurrencyForStatic(concurrent bool) {
r.StaticPagesConcurrency = concurrent
}
// Handle registers a Page object for a specific path.
// - path: The URL path to associate with the Page template.
// - template: The Page object representing the HTML template.
func (r *RegoServer) Handle(path string, template Page) {
r.Handlers[path] = PageHandler{Page: template}
}
// CustomHandle registers a custom handler function for a specific path.
// - path: The URL path to associate with the custom handler.
// - handler: The custom handler function for the specified path.
// - concurrent: A flag indicating whether to handle requests to this path concurrently.
func (r *RegoServer) CustomHandle(path string, handler func(w http.ResponseWriter, r *http.Request), concurrent bool) {
r.Handlers[path] = PageHandler{
Handler: handler,
Concurrent: concurrent,
}
}
// HandleHTML registers an HTML string as a template for a specific path.
// - path: The URL path to associate with the HTML template.
// - HTML: The HTML content to be served for the specified path.
func (r *RegoServer) HandleHTML(path, HTML string) {
template := Page{}
template.SetTemplate(HTML)
r.Handlers[path] = PageHandler{Page: template}
}
// ServeHTML is the default HTML serving handler.
// It serves the registered Page templates for specified paths.
// - w: The http.ResponseWriter for the HTTP response.
// - r: The http.Request for the incoming HTTP request.
func (R *RegoServer) ServeHTML(w http.ResponseWriter, r *http.Request) {
path := r.URL.Path
template, exists := R.Handlers[path]
if !exists {
w.Header().Set("Content-Type", "text/html; charset=utf-8")
w.WriteHeader(http.StatusNotFound)
w.Write([]byte(NotFoundTemplate))
return
}
w.Header().Set("Content-Type", "text/html; charset=utf-8")
w.Write([]byte(template.Page.GetTemplate()))
}
// RegisterStaticFile creates an http.Handler to serve static files from a directory.
// - dir: The directory path where static files are located.
func (r *RegoServer) RegisterStaticFile(dir string) http.Handler {
return http.StripPrefix(r.StaticURL, http.FileServer(http.Dir(dir)))
}
// StartServer starts the HTTP server to listen for incoming requests.
// - port: The port on which the server should listen for incoming requests.
func (r *RegoServer) StartServer(port int) {
mux := http.NewServeMux()
for path, pageHandler := range r.Handlers {
if path != r.StaticURL {
if pageHandler.Handler != nil {
if pageHandler.Concurrent {
go mux.HandleFunc(path, pageHandler.Handler)
} else {
mux.HandleFunc(path, pageHandler.Handler)
}
} else {
if r.StaticPagesConcurrency {
go mux.HandleFunc(path, r.ServeHTML)
} else {
mux.HandleFunc(path, r.ServeHTML)
}
}
}
}
if r.StaticEnabled {
fs := http.FileServer(http.Dir(r.StaticDir))
mux.Handle(r.StaticURL, http.StripPrefix(r.StaticURL, fs))
}
addr := fmt.Sprintf(":%d", port)
fmt.Printf("Server started on port %d...\n", port)
http.ListenAndServe(addr, mux)
}
